    The way I was taught was to place down a paper towel, then crack the side of the egg against the flat surface and roll the egg back-and-forth to mush the shell into much smaller pieces.

    Should make it easier to peel bit by bit instead of pulling away large chunks that can cut into the egg “flesh.”

    Edit: the paper towel was to make it easier to clean up the shell bits afterwards
